Waterman1 - Real
I am back on, have changed my password, and our moderator tells me I should be secure as long as I changed the pw. Thought I would share how it happened; I am selling a Panerai. Received what appeared to be legitimate inquiry wanting photos and had a few questions. A few days later they responded saying they had narrowed it down to mine and this other one...and they sent a link to the other watch. Without thinking, and out of curiosity I clicked the link. Dumb move.
Anyway, be careful and don’t get tricked like I did. Do not open any links someone sends. Thanks to quick action by our moderator as he responded within minutes of me emailing of the incident. |

I simply clicked on the link he provided expecting a Panerai sales add to show up. Nothing happened when I clicked the link and I thought that was strange. I don’t know how this stuff happens exactly. I still don’t know how he got my username and was able to do this. I caught it by opening up the forums homepage and noticing I had 11 private messages but had not received any emails alerting me that I had a PM waiting. And so I opened my private messages and saw inquiries for a watch I was not selling. Honestly still freaked out and not sure how secure all of this is. It will make me much more cautious next time I buy or sell a watch using the forum. I hope by explaining what happened this helps others to avoid. I think it all comes down to the link the guy sent me.

We have said countless times NOT to use links from other people, in either PM’s or Emails, yet the scammers always find new blood to trick and fleece the unsuspecting. It’s a never ending cycle really, and just keeps the scammers trying. We could have a big flashing colorful banner on the main page warning members, and this would still continue to happen unfortunately.... Just the other week we had a member who decided to wire thousands of dollars to someone they didn’t know, and even after they saw and acknowledged the member they were dealing with, account was banned by us?! Really? STOP CLICKING ON LINKS & SIGNING IN PEOPLE!
